I was bit by a brown recluse spider. It was on the 18th lap of the brickyard 500 last year. I was alone with my then 9 year old son. I went into shock almost right away. I was alergic to the venom. I ended up in the infield trauma center for the rest of the race. Not fun to say the least. After a few weeks I kept getting sick. A blood test found that the venom had caused my body to begin to eat my muscles. Then it was into steroid hell. Those things made me so hungry. I was eating and eating and eating. I gained all my weight back plus 5 lbs.
